Web19 feb. 2024 · The term “gaslighting” came from a play written in 1938 by Patrick Hamilton (and more recent film adaptations), called Gas Light. During this play, the male character dims the gas lights and then proceeds to convince his wife that she is imagining it. WebA gaslighter will usually use this one if you react to their words or actions in an emotional way. Say you exclaim, “That’s not true!” if they describe a version of events that you know is, in fact, not true. They may quickly respond, “You seem unstable.” They want you to look emotionally unsteady and quick to anger.
